About this property

Larsen Rustic Secluded Log Cabin W/Outdoor Hot Tub

Secluded cabin hike the trails to the cave and ponds. Close to trout fishing stream, Wisconsin river or Mississippi river for fishing.
Bring your UTV for $25 a driver and 10 each passenger and ride the private trails or rent a UTV for $300. Approx 15 miles from Priarie Du Chein, close to canoe outposts for the Kickapoo, Wisconsin river. Has a gas, charcoal grill, firepit, pool table, foosball, ping pong table. Smart TV Private UTV trails are closed Oct 15th thru Jan 31st for hunting. Access to public UTV trails.
The space
Relax in the evening or morning on the front porch with a cup of coffee or in the hot tub and watch the deer in the fields or the cows going to the pond for a drink of water . There is a private cave on the farm that you can hike to or ride your UTV to.
Guest have complete access to the cabin as they will be the only ones there.

Beautiful and Entertaining

We did a winter low tech trip with my family (grandparents, partner and I, 4 kids ages 17, 15, 12 and 3 and our small dog). It was a beautiful property and cabin with tons of space and plenty to do inside and out. Hiking trails and the cave were fun even though it was a little slippery and muddy bc of the weather. The pool table, hot tub, ping pong table and puzzles all got plenty of use. Satellite TV allowed us some tech for the Packer game and plenty of options if folks want. Signal (ATT) was limited but WiFi was readily available. It’s about 25 mins to the nearest grocery store so it’s easier to come prepared but not a huge issue if you forget something. Will most likely come back!

Hunters lodge

This place is good likr for a hunters lodge if you need somewhere to sleep and pass time, but its not a family retreat place. The couch had stains and the beds were very uncomdortable. The main bathroom had dust all over the walls where you go to the bathroom and the lighting was low in the bathroom. The shower has poor lighting and the water runs out quick. I would attatch pictures to show this but i dont know how. Definetly not a family stay place. The downstairs looks completely built different and the stairs are kind of wierd to go up and down. The electrical plugs in the main area are low quality and stuff doesnt stay plugged into them. Its a vrbo, people pay good money to stay and you would think they would invest more to keep the place nice. The hot tub looked nice but during our stay it was too cold to go in. We never rented atv's and didnt explore the cave.
